Adamu is a highly-rated striker that has been ranked as one of the top young talents across Europe. The 20-year-old has been an integral part of the RB Salzburg team this season, scoring seven league goals from 30 appearances. The Nigerian-born star also featured nine times in the Champions League, scoring against Bayern Munich as his side secured a 1-1 draw in the Round of 16 first-leg.
Ten Hag lines up double swap New Manchester United manager Erik ten Hag has two priority signings for his side. The former Ajax coach wants to sign defender Jurrien Timber from the Dutch side for around £35 million, and will also pursue a bid for 22-year-old Uruguayan striker Darwin Nunez, who will cost £80m from Benfica. Frenkie De Jong is also a target but any move depends on United selling other players.
